Re/code To Collaborate With The Verge Following Vox Media's Acquisition

May 26, 2015 08:39 PM EDT | By Michael Smith

Vox Media has announced that it is in plans to acquire Revere Digital, the parent company of the Re/code technology website. 

"We want to assure you that this combination is designed to bolster and enrich Re/code, and that we will continue to publish under the same name and leadership, with editorial independence," Re/code journalists Walt Mossberg and Kara Swisher wrote on the site. 

Although terms of the acquisition were not announced, it was revealed that Re/code would occasionally collaborate with The Verge, a tech-lifestyle website. The Verge functions as Vox Media's primary technology news site. 

Vox Media is expected to alter Re/code's format and incorporate a new publishing platform that incorporates modern journalism templates. 

"Like a lot of start-ups, they got to a point where they could either invest in scaling up on their own, or work with someone who already has," Vox Media CEO Jim Bankoff said in a telephone interview, according to CNN Money

Re/code will continue to attend conferences and report on new technology presented by developers. 

Vox Media was founded in 2003 and works with editorial brands like SB Nation, Polygon and Curbed.
